Martine Center is hiring a Central Supply & Medical Records Clerk in White Plains, NY!

We are seeking a detail-oriented, proactive individual to support both our Central Supply and Medical Records departments. This dual-role position is vital to maintaining the efficiency, organization, and compliance of our skilled nursing facility.

Responsibilities include:

Central Supply Duties:

  • Stock nursing stations with appropriate supplies

  • Manage and track inventory across stock rooms, nursing units, and supply areas

  • Place and unpack facility-wide supply orders

  • Organize and maintain central supply storage and office areas

  • Assist with room changes and general supply logistics

  • Maintain cleanliness and order in supply spaces

Medical Records Duties:

  • Compile, organize, and maintain accurate medical records for all residents

  • Ensure confidentiality and secure storage of resident information

  • Maintain and update electronic health record databases

  • Audit and thin charts regularly to ensure compliance

  • Schedule appointments and assist with administrative medical documentation

  • Release information to authorized personnel/agencies in accordance with regulations

Requirements:

  • High School Diploma or equivalent

  • Prior experience in a Long-Term Care or healthcare setting preferred

  • Basic computer proficiency

  • Excellent organizational, communication, and follow-up skills

  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s and manage physical aspects of supply stocking

  • Reliable, self-motivated, and able to work both independently and as part of a team

  • Weekend and holiday availability as needed
